Why Cloud-Based Billing Matters for Cafés
Faster, Flexible Billing & Orders
Cloud billing lets your waiters/tablets send orders directly to a kitchen / printer / screen, and then convert them to bills instantly. No more handwritten slips, or manual input delays.
Multi-Device & Remote Access
Whether on a tablet, phone, or laptop (or even from home), you can view sales, monitor performance, check stock, or intervene — all via the cloud.
Real-Time Inventory Sync
Ingredients, stock of consumables, coffee beans, dairy — your inventory updates as orders are placed. No more surprises at the end of the day.
Multi-Outlet & Branch Centralization
If your café expands to multiple branches, cloud billing systems can consolidate data centrally — one dashboard to track all.
Reduced Hardware & Maintenance Burden
No need for powerful local servers; the vendor’s cloud handles scaling, backups, uptime, and updates. You just need reliable internet and devices.
Easier Upgrades & Feature Rollouts
With cloud software, you often get automatic updates and new features seamlessly — no manual patching or version conflicts.
Better Analytics, Reports & Decision Support
Live dashboards show you revenue, most-sold items, table turnover, wastage, costs, and more — driving data-informed decisions.
Given all that, a café without a modern cloud billing system is leaving efficiency and profitability on the table.
Must-Have Features in Cloud Cafe / Billing / POS Software
Here is your checklist to evaluate a candidate system:
- Table / floor plan & order mapping (so waiters can assign orders to tables)
- Kitchen Order Ticket (KOT) / Order routing (send orders automatically to kitchen / bar)
- Split/merge bills, partial billing (customers may want separate bills)
- Real-time ingredient / stock deduction (e.g. cups, milk, syrups)
- Multi-terminal / multi-device sync
- Offline fallback (if internet cuts, you can continue billing)
- Cloud hosting / remote access / mobile apps
- Menu & modifier flexibility (size, extras, pricing variations)
- Billing with taxes / GST / service charges
- Reporting / dashboard / sales analytics
- Multi-outlet / branch support
- Integration with accounting, inventory, CRM
- Auto-updates, backups, vendor support & SLA
If the software misses many of the above, it may struggle in real-world café operations.

ERPNext
What It Offers
ERPNext is a full-fledged open-source ERP with modules like accounting, inventory, sales, purchase, POS, manufacturing, CRM, etc. Wikipedia One can configure it for café / restaurant usage (menu items, POS, stock mapping).
Strengths
- The open-source nature means you can tweak, extend, and customize deeply.
- It’s cost-effective: the core is free (hosting / support cost aside).
- Strong community and wide adoption provide many case studies and extension libraries.
Weaknesses
- Café-specific flows (table management, KOT, waiter app) may need custom development.
- The UI out-of-box may not be as polished for the hospitality context unless refined.
- Support is community-driven unless you engage paid partners.
ERPNext is excellent if you have technical capability or a partner to mold it into a café billing / POS system alongside broader business functions.
Odoo (with POS / Restaurant Modules)
What It Offers
Odoo’s modular suite lets you add POS, sales, inventory, accounting, CRM, etc. There are community and paid modules specifically for restaurant / hospitality as well.
Strengths
- Rich ecosystem of modules and third-party apps.
- Frequent updates and active partner community.
- Good UI and usability, with flexible customization using Odoo’s framework.
Weaknesses
- For Indian tax / compliance, you may need local modules or partner customization.
- The free (Community) edition sometimes lacks advanced features; the paid Enterprise edition can be costly.
- Integrations and version compatibility across modules can get complex over time.
If you like the modular approach and want flexibility, Odoo is a strong contender — especially when paired with reliable partners.
PosEase
What It Offers
PosEase is built specifically for hospitality: cafés, restaurants, bakeries, cloud kitchens. It offers waiter devices, table billing, direct billing in 3 clicks, multi-outlet sync, and cloud deployment. Posease
Strengths
- Deeply suited for café / restaurant operations: waiter app, table map, order routing, etc.
- Cloud-native, with free plan options to start.
- Custom-built for hospitality flows, so less “reinventing” needed.
Weaknesses
- It may lack deeper ERP functionality — e.g., human resources, advanced accounting modules, cross-business features.
- When moving beyond café operations (into manufacturing, retail, etc.), scaling may require integration or parallel systems.
- For Indian tax / compliance adaptation, you’ll have to verify local coverage.
PosEase is ideal if your main focus is running café / restaurant operations with minimal ERP overhead. But for those who want full business integration, it may be partial.
DSO Restaurant / POS
What It Offers
DSO’s cloud-based restaurant billing / POS is designed for cafés, QSRs, and dining operations. It integrates billing, menu / order management, kitchen interface, inventory sync, and supports multiple payment methods.
Strengths
- Built to handle dine-in, take-away, and online order workflows.
- Cloud-based architecture ensures you can access and manage from anywhere.
- Incorporates menu management, discounting, tax logic, and reporting.
Weaknesses
- It may lack full ERP depth in accounting, HR, purchase modules.
- Multi-location branch reporting or cross-outlet consolidation may be weaker in basic tiers.
- Customization beyond restaurant workflows might require external integration.
DSO is a strong niche solution for café / restaurant billing, but if your ambition is to connect café operations with broader business modules (like accounting, HR, CRM), you may want something more holistic.
